Description

Discover Maret Cove, an exceptional single-family rental community in Port Wentworth, GA, offering spacious 3- and 4-bedroom homes designed for modern living and everyday comfort. Ideal for renters seeking build-to-rent homes with large private backyards, attached garages, and upscale finishes, Maret Cove delivers space, privacy, and convenience just minutes from Savannah, Georgia.

Our thoughtfully designed homes feature open-concept layouts, gourmet kitchens with stainless steel appliances and quartz or granite countertops, walk-in closets, full-size washers and dryers, and expansive outdoor spaces perfect for entertaining, pets, and everyday living. Professionally managed landscaping and on-site maintenance ensure a stress-free lifestyle without the responsibilities of homeownership.

Residents enjoy premium community amenities including a resort-style swimming pool with sundeck, a spacious clubhouse and clubroom for social gatherings, and a 24/7 state-of-the-art fitness center, creating a seamless blend of comfort, style, and connection.

Perfectly positioned in Port Wentworth, Maret Cove offers easy access to major commuter routes and is close to regional attractions and natural spaces such as the Savannah National Wildlife Refuge and the scenic Savannah River with boat ramps and outdoor recreation opportunities.
